Programme Overview
The Professional Certificate in Mathematical Modelling and Simulation Techniques is designed for professionals in fields such as engineering, physics, economics, and data science who seek to enhance their ability to solve complex real-world problems through quantitative methods. This program equips participants with a robust foundation in mathematical modelling and simulation, covering essential topics such as differential equations, statistical analysis, and computational algorithms. Learners will also delve into advanced simulation techniques, including Monte Carlo simulations, agent-based models, and system dynamics, which are crucial for predictive analysis and decision-making.
Through this program, learners will develop key skills in formulating and solving mathematical models, interpreting simulation results, and leveraging software tools for effective simulation. Additionally, participants will gain proficiency in using programming languages such as Python and R, and they will learn to validate and calibrate models to ensure they accurately reflect real-world scenarios.
